Last week, you were able to discover the first two episodes of the new season 4 ofAstrid and Raphaëlle on France 2. But this Friday, November 17, you will only see one new episode.
The new season 4 ofAstrid and Raphaëlle landed on France 2 on Friday November 10. You were entitled to the first two episodes, an investigation surrounding the theft of a diamond then another about a man who died of apparent spontaneous combustion. On their side, Astrid (Sara Mortensen) must manage the arrival of his half-brother in his life, while Raphaëlle (Lola Dewaere) must face the consequences of his kiss exchanged with Nicolas (Benoît Michel) at the end of season 3.
Astrid and Raphaëlle (season 4): why you will only see one new episode this November 17
Unlike last week, the pace of broadcast of the series Astrid and Raphaëlle will be modified. France 2 indeed offered the first two new episodes of season 4 on Friday November 10. On the other hand, this Friday, November 17 at 9:10 p.m., you will only see one new episode. The public channel has decided, as in previous seasons, to make the fun last by slowing down the rate of broadcast to one new episode per week. This also allows France 2 to garner more weeks with high audiences thanks to the success of the series. Thus, the first two episodes attracted respectively 5.5 million viewers (audience share of 27.7%) and 4.6 million (PDA of 26.2%).

Astrid and Raphaëlle (season 4): what awaits you this Friday, November 17
This Friday, November 17, France 2 is broadcasting episode 3 of season 4 ofAstrid and Raphaëlletitled 30,000 feet. The detective series offers a classic behind closed doors of a criminal case to be solved in a plane in mid-flight. Raphaëlle finds herself on a mission on a plane to escort a serial killer nicknamed “The Poacher”, from Croatia. The policewoman forms a pair with Constable Bourgoin (Stomy Bugsy). But everything becomes complicated following turbulence and especially when the inmate is found dead in the toilet.
